Advertisement

Python大数据处理和分析PPT.zip

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:ZIP


简介:
本资料为《Python大数据处理和分析》PPT文件,内容涵盖使用Python进行数据清洗、转换及复杂数据分析的技术与方法。适合初学者入门到进阶学习。 Python在大数据处理与分析领域扮演着重要角色,其简洁易读的语法及丰富的库使其成为数据科学家和工程师首选工具。“Python大数据处理与分析PPT”深入探讨如何利用Python来管理和理解海量数据,以下是相关知识点详细说明: 1. **Python基础**:了解变量、数据类型(列表、元组、字典、集合)、控制流(if-else语句、for循环及while循环)以及函数定义和调用是进一步学习的前提。 2. **Numpy**:作为科学计算库,Numpy提供高效处理大型多维数组和矩阵的功能。其向量化操作与内置数学函数使数据处理变得简单快速。 3. **Pandas**:用于数据分析的核心库提供了DataFrame及Series两种结构化数据形式,易于理解和操作,并支持快速统计分析及数据清洗。 4. **数据清洗**:在大数据处理中,包括缺失值、异常值和重复值在内的数据清洗是关键步骤。利用Pandas提供的dropna()、fillna()等函数可高效执行这一任务。 5. **数据可视化**:借助Matplotlib与Seaborn库可以创建各种图表(如折线图、散点图及直方图),帮助理解复杂的数据信息,直观展示分布趋势和关联性。 6. **大数据存储**:HDFS和Apache Spark的DataFrame提供了大规模数据存储解决方案。Python可通过PySpark接口实现与Spark交互操作。 7. **数据预处理**:特征选择、转换、标准化及归一化是重要步骤,通常使用sklearn库完成这些任务,该库提供多种机器学习模型和工具。 8. **大数据处理框架**:Apache Hadoop基于MapReduce模型运行,而Spark则以其内存计算与DAG执行模式提供了更高的性能表现。 9. **数据分析**:可利用pandas及scipy进行统计分析(描述性统计、假设检验等),对于复杂任务如机器学习和深度学习,则使用scikit-learn、TensorFlow及Keras库。 10. **大数据实时分析**:Flume与Kafka用于处理数据流,而Storm或Spark Streaming则适用于实时数据分析场景。 11. **大数据项目实战**:在实际应用中可能需要结合ETL工具(如Pig或Hive)和数据库管理系统(MySQL、MongoDB或HBase),以完成复杂的数据操作任务。 掌握以上知识点后,开发者可利用Python高效处理及分析大数据,并挖掘潜在价值为业务决策提供支持。这份PPT深入讲解这些概念并通过实例展示其应用,是学习Python大数据处理的宝贵资源。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• PythonPPT.zip
    优质
    本资料为《Python大数据处理和分析》PPT文件,内容涵盖使用Python进行数据清洗、转换及复杂数据分析的技术与方法。适合初学者入门到进阶学习。 Python在大数据处理与分析领域扮演着重要角色,其简洁易读的语法及丰富的库使其成为数据科学家和工程师首选工具。“Python大数据处理与分析PPT”深入探讨如何利用Python来管理和理解海量数据,以下是相关知识点详细说明: 1. **Python基础**:了解变量、数据类型(列表、元组、字典、集合)、控制流(if-else语句、for循环及while循环)以及函数定义和调用是进一步学习的前提。 2. **Numpy**:作为科学计算库,Numpy提供高效处理大型多维数组和矩阵的功能。其向量化操作与内置数学函数使数据处理变得简单快速。 3. **Pandas**:用于数据分析的核心库提供了DataFrame及Series两种结构化数据形式,易于理解和操作,并支持快速统计分析及数据清洗。 4. **数据清洗**:在大数据处理中,包括缺失值、异常值和重复值在内的数据清洗是关键步骤。利用Pandas提供的dropna()、fillna()等函数可高效执行这一任务。 5. **数据可视化**:借助Matplotlib与Seaborn库可以创建各种图表(如折线图、散点图及直方图),帮助理解复杂的数据信息,直观展示分布趋势和关联性。 6. **大数据存储**:HDFS和Apache Spark的DataFrame提供了大规模数据存储解决方案。Python可通过PySpark接口实现与Spark交互操作。 7. **数据预处理**:特征选择、转换、标准化及归一化是重要步骤,通常使用sklearn库完成这些任务,该库提供多种机器学习模型和工具。 8. **大数据处理框架**:Apache Hadoop基于MapReduce模型运行,而Spark则以其内存计算与DAG执行模式提供了更高的性能表现。 9. **数据分析**:可利用pandas及scipy进行统计分析(描述性统计、假设检验等),对于复杂任务如机器学习和深度学习,则使用scikit-learn、TensorFlow及Keras库。 10. **大数据实时分析**:Flume与Kafka用于处理数据流,而Storm或Spark Streaming则适用于实时数据分析场景。 11. **大数据项目实战**:在实际应用中可能需要结合ETL工具(如Pig或Hive)和数据库管理系统(MySQL、MongoDB或HBase),以完成复杂的数据操作任务。 掌握以上知识点后,开发者可利用Python高效处理及分析大数据,并挖掘潜在价值为业务决策提供支持。这份PPT深入讲解这些概念并通过实例展示其应用,是学习Python大数据处理的宝贵资源。
  • Python源代码.zip
    优质
    本资料包包含用于Python大数据处理与分析的数据集、完整源代码及相关文档,适合学习数据分析与机器学习技术。 Python在大数据处理与分析领域扮演着重要角色,其丰富的库和简洁的语法使得它成为科学家、工程师和数据分析师的首选工具。在这个名为“python大数据处理与分析数据集与源代码.zip”的压缩包中,我们可以期待找到一系列用Python编写的源代码示例,这些示例可能涵盖了多种大数据处理技术,并可能附带了实际的数据集供学习和实践。 1. **Pandas库**: Pandas是Python中处理结构化数据的核心库,提供了DataFrame和Series两种高效的数据结构。源代码可能展示了如何使用Pandas进行数据清洗、数据转换、缺失值处理、数据分组、聚合以及时间序列分析等操作。 2. **NumPy**: NumPy是Python科学计算的基础库,提供了强大的N维数组对象和数学函数。在大数据处理中,NumPy常用于数据预处理,如数据标准化、归一化、统计分析等。 3. **Scikit-learn**: 这是一个用于机器学习的Python库,包含了大量的监督和无监督学习算法,如分类、回归、聚类等。源代码可能涉及模型选择、训练、验证和调参的过程。 4. **Apache Spark与PySpark**: Spark是一个快速、通用的大数据处理框架,而PySpark是其Python接口。通过PySpark,我们可以编写分布式数据处理程序,实现大规模数据的并行计算。源代码可能涉及到RDD(弹性分布式数据集)的操作、DataFrame API的使用以及SparkSQL的应用。 5. **Hadoop与PyHadoop**: Hadoop是另一个广泛使用的分布式计算框架,PyHadoop是Python对Hadoop MapReduce的封装。如果压缩包中包含相关内容,你可能会看到如何利用Python处理HDFS上的大数据,以及MapReduce任务的编写。 6. **大数据可视化**: 数据可视化是数据分析的重要环节,matplotlib、seaborn和plotly等库可以用来创建交互式图表。源代码可能展示了如何用Python绘制各种类型的图表,如直方图、散点图、线图和热力图等,以帮助理解大数据集的分布和关系。 7. **大数据流处理**: Flink、Kafka等工具可用于实时或流式数据处理。如果包含相关代码,可能会介绍如何利用Python与这些工具集成,实现实时数据处理和分析。 8. **数据导入与导出**: 数据通常存储在各种格式如CSV、JSON、数据库等,Python的csv、json、pandas等库可以帮助我们方便地读取和写入数据。 9. **大数据存储**: 如MongoDB、Cassandra等NoSQL数据库,以及HBase这样的列式存储系统,Python都有相应的驱动程序,可以用于与这些系统交互。 10. **数据清洗与预处理**: 在大数据分析中,数据清洗往往占据大部分工作。源代码可能会演示如何处理异常值、重复值,以及如何进行特征工程,如特征选择、特征缩放等。 这个压缩包可能是针对初学者或有一定基础的学习者设计的,旨在通过实际案例帮助他们掌握Python在大数据处理与分析中的应用。通过阅读和运行这些源代码,你可以加深对Python大数据处理的理解,提升自己的数据分析能力。
  • Python可视化与-PPT.zip
    优质
    本资料为《Python数据可视化与分析》PPT版,涵盖使用Python进行数据分析及图表绘制的基础知识和高级技巧。适合初学者到进阶用户参考学习。 Python数据分析与可视化-PPT 这段文字已经是简洁的形式,并且不含任何联系方式或链接。如果需要进一步的描述或者内容上的扩展,请提供更多的细节或其他相关要求。
  • Python及挖掘实战》PPT.zip
    优质
    本资料为《Python数据分析及挖掘实战》配套PPT,涵盖数据预处理、模型构建与评估等内容,适合学习Python进行数据分析和挖掘技术的读者。 《Python数据分析与挖掘实战》的PPT内容详细,讲解清楚。
  • Python实例
    优质
    《Python数据处理实例分析》一书通过丰富的案例讲解了如何使用Python进行高效的数据清洗、转换和分析,适合数据分析初学者及进阶者阅读。 Python数据处理案例1 任务要求: (1)在数据表中添加两列:每位同学的各科成绩总分(score)以及每位同学的整体情况分类(类别)。根据[df.score.min()-1, 400, 450, df.score.max()+1]标准,将这些学生分为“一般”、“较好”和“优秀”三类。 (2)由于“军训”这门课的成绩与其他科目成绩存在较大差异,并且评分较为随意,为了保证评定奖学金的公平性,请对每位同学的所有科目的成绩进行标准化处理后汇总,并标记出对应的类别:“一般”, “较好”, 和“优秀”。 代码实现: 1. 导入数据并查看数据结构 ```python import pandas as pd df = pd.read_excel(文件路径) # 假设已知Excel文件的路径,这里需要根据实际情况填写具体文件名或路径。 print(df.shape) # 查看导入的数据表形状(行数和列数) ``` 注意:以上代码示例中,“读取excel”的部分需补充具体的文件名称或者路径。
  • Python案例
    优质
    《Python数据处理案例分析》是一本深入讲解如何使用Python进行高效数据分析与处理的技术书籍,通过丰富的实战案例帮助读者掌握数据清洗、转换及复杂的数据操作技能。 Python数据分析实例(源码)展示了如何使用Python进行数据处理、清洗以及分析的全过程。这些示例通常包括导入必要的库如Pandas和NumPy,加载数据集,并执行一系列的数据探索性分析步骤,例如统计描述、可视化等。通过这样的例子可以帮助初学者快速上手并理解数据分析的基本流程和技术要点。
  • Python实例
    优质
    《Python数据处理实例分析》一书深入浅出地讲解了使用Python进行数据清洗、转换和分析的方法与技巧,通过丰富的实战案例帮助读者掌握高效的数据处理技能。 使用pandas库来处理一个假设的电商销售数据集,并应用一些更高级的数据分析技术,如数据清洗、特征工程、数据聚合和可视化。
  • Python中的应用与
    优质
    本课程聚焦于运用Python进行高效的大数据分析和处理,涵盖数据清洗、统计分析及可视化等核心技能。 本段落详细介绍了使用Python进行数据处理的相关方法,仅供个人学习记录。
  • 金融Python
    优质
    本课程专注于使用Python进行金融数据分析,涵盖数据清洗、量化投资策略建模及风险评估等关键技能,适合希望掌握金融科技工具的专业人士。 在金融领域,Python因其强大的数据处理能力、丰富的库支持以及易于学习的特点而成为数据分析与挖掘的首选工具。本资源主要涵盖了使用Python进行金融数据分析的核心知识点,并结合pandas、numpy和matplotlib这三个关键库提供了深入的学习笔记。 pandas是Python中的一个核心数据科学库,它提供了一种高效的数据结构——DataFrame,用于处理和分析结构化的数据。DataFrame类似于Excel或SQL表,但功能更为强大,可以轻松地进行数据清洗、筛选、合并、分组、排序等操作。在金融分析中,pandas能够帮助我们快速处理股票价格、交易量以及财务报表等复杂的数据,并支持时间序列分析与收益率计算等功能。 numpy是Python的数值计算库,提供了一维数组(向量)、二维数组(矩阵)和其他多维数据结构对象。它在金融数据分析中的应用包括进行数学运算如统计计算和线性代数操作,这对于风险评估、预测模型以及优化问题至关重要。 matplotlib是Python中最基础的绘图库之一,提供了多种图表类型以可视化金融数据。这些图表帮助我们直观地理解数据分布、识别趋势及异常情况等。例如,在绘制股票价格的时间序列图或展示收益率分布时,matplotlib可以结合pandas的数据结构轻松实现这一目标。 此外,进行更复杂的分析任务还需要其他Python库的支持,如scipy用于科学计算、statsmodels提供统计模型支持以及sklearn用于机器学习等。这些工具可以帮助我们完成假设检验、回归分析和时间序列预测等工作,并构建有效的投资策略。 通过系统的学习过程,你将逐步掌握如何使用pandas读取并清洗金融数据,利用numpy进行数值运算及借助matplotlib创建美观的图表。结合实战练习可以提升对金融数据的理解能力,掌握数据分析的基本流程,从而为实际的金融决策提供有力的数据支持。无论是个人投资者还是专业分析师,在掌握了Python数据分析技能后都能在竞争激烈的金融市场中占据有利位置。
  • Python在商业中的应用-PPT.zip
    优质
    本资料介绍了如何利用Python进行商业数据分析,涵盖了数据处理、可视化及机器学习等技术的应用实例。适合寻求提升职场技能的数据分析师参考使用。 Python商业数据分析-PPT.zip